Does chewing Copenhagen during your (fast) break the cycle or mess it up at all? there is no calories in it so I don't see why it would, but there are a lot of other chemicals and nicotine in the tobacco. if someone with some real knowledge on this could share some light bc I cant find the answer on a google search. and don't give me the bs tobacco is bad for your health blah blah, I just want to know if it actually messes up my 16-18 hour fast? thanks!

Well it's something that I did research a lot when I was studying in my undergrad and there is a fair amount of research on it. The thing is it creates an insulin response because your body has to process it so even if it doesn't have calories. The theory behind why IF has shown so many health benefits is that one's circadian rhythm is lined up between one's sleep cycle and their digestion cycle. IF works to minimize the digestion cycle to shorter periods. The issue with things like caffeine, nicotine or any stimulants is that it will start that digestion cycle because the body will work to process them, defeating some of the benefits of IF.

As far as it hindering the boost in GH, well honestly, I don't think IF (the traditional 16-18 hour approach) will really boost endogenous GH to any significant level. An acute fast of 48-72 hours might, but I also think that any endogenous gh production will be fairly insignificant. From my research and personal experience, I believe the fat loss benefits that come from anecdotal experience is more attributed to people generally eating less cals in a limited eating window than if they were eating throughout the day.

Sorry to ramble on there but guess my point is that I don't think you'll be missing out on much by having nicotine during your fast. But it will technically "break" your fast.
